Chin Augmentation

Genioplasty, or chin surgery, corrects both the underdeveloped chin (microgenia) and the overly developed chin (macrogenia). This procedure changes the basic shape and balance of the face by reshaping the jaw line (building up a receding chin or reducing one that is too large). Any patient who is skeletally mature (around the age of 16) can pursue this procedure.  Post-operatively, patients notice a significant improvement in their facial appearance and a more dramatic facial profile.  

Procedure
Genioplasty surgery involves 1 of 3 different surgical techniques:
• Reduction Genioplasty
• Augmentation Genioplasty/Autogenous Tissue
• Augmentation Genioplasty/Implant

In the Reduction Genioplasty procedure, a small incision is placed under the chin.  Through this incision, the excessive bone and/or overlying soft tissues are reduced to provide a more aesthetically pleasing chin.

Augmentation Genioplasty using autogenous tissue is a procedure that moves the patient's own chin bone forward to provide more projection.  The incision can be placed either in the mouth or below the chin for this operation.

Some patients choose to have their chin augmented with an implant.  A custom implant is chosen to provide the desired projection.  This custom implant is inserted over the patient's chin and provides the extent of correction required for the individual patient's particular situation. The incision can be placed either in the mouth or below the chin for this operation.

Chin augmentation and reduction surgery can be done either under a general anaesthetic or with sedation and local anaesthesia.

Post-Operative Course
Genioplasty surgery is an outpatient procedure.  Patients are discharged the same day.  Some swelling and discomfort in the chin region can be expected for a period of 3 to 7 days.  Patients can return to normal activities after 5 days but cannot undertake any heavy activities for a period of 3 weeks.  Contact sports are not to be resumed until after 6 weeks.

Concurrent Procedures
Genioplasty surgery is often considered at the time of Rhinoplasty surgery to provide better facial balance when the face is viewed in profile.
